What is a Ford connected charge station?

The Ford Connected Charge Station charges up to 10 times faster than a standard wall outlet*. You can even control access to the charge station, share with others, and schedule charge times with available intelligent features. The Ford Connected Charge Station is available to purchase through the Ford Chargers website. The Ford Mach-E is equally efficient when it comes to charging. With a Level 2 home charger, you can add around 28 miles of range per hour. For those on the go, utilizing a DC fast charger can provide up to 80% charge in about 38 minutes.It can take as little as 30 minutes or less to charge a typical electric car (60kWh battery) at a 150kW rapid charging station from empty-to-full. If you use a 7kW public charger, you can expect to achieve the same in under 8 hours and around 3 hours using a 22 kW chargepoint.

What is a Ford charge station?

The ford charge station pro is a home charger designed for the f-150 lightning®, providing level 2 charging at your home. Ford electric vehicles (evs) can charge at designated tesla superchargers in the united states and canada with a fast charging adapter. Select tesla supercharger locations have a magic dock adapter built into their stations. At these locations, you can use the fast charging adapter or the magic dock.Additionally, select Tesla Supercharger locations feature a built-in Magic Dock adapter, making it even easier for Ford EV owners to charge their vehicles. Whether you use the Fast Charging Adapter or the Magic Dock, charging your Ford EV at these upgraded stations is straightforward and convenient.

How to get a free charger from Ford?

Complimentary Home Charger and Standard Installation Ford Power Promise is our first pledge to you. When you purchase or lease a Ford electric vehicle, your home charger and installation are on us. When you buy or lease your new Ford all-electric vehicle, you will receive a complimentary charger and standard installation.

Do I need a Tesla account to charge my Ford?

Once owners have created an account and activated Plug & Charge, Tesla Superchargers will support Plug & Charge with Ford EVs. This means customers simply have to plug in and charging will automatically start with charges managed through FordPass. Before using a Supercharger, you’ll need to add and designate a default payment method in the Tesla app. Supercharging payments will be automatically charged to your selected payment method. Note: Supercharging payments for Tesla vehicles can only be made and managed through the Tesla app.
